Lutestring meaning

Lutestring is a type of shiny ribbon made of silk or a blend of silk and cotton.

Lutestring: A Comprehensive Guide

The Origins of Lutestring

Lutestring is a type of narrow silk or cotton ribbon that has been used in fashion and textiles for centuries. The name "lutestring" comes from the Dutch word "lakenstreng," which means "string of cloth." These ribbons were traditionally made of a glossy silk material, making them highly desirable for elegant garments and accessories.

Uses in Fashion

Lutestring ribbons have been used in various ways in the fashion industry. They are commonly used for trimmings on garments, as well as for creating decorative bows and closures. Lutestring ribbons have a luxurious appearance that adds a touch of sophistication to any outfit. Additionally, they can be used in accessories such as hats, handbags, and shoes to add a stylish finishing touch.

Historical Significance

In the 18th and 19th centuries, lutestring ribbons were highly sought after and were considered a symbol of wealth and status. They were used in the construction of elaborate garments worn by royalty and the upper class. Lutestring ribbons were often woven with metallic threads or embellished with intricate designs, making them a coveted item in the world of fashion.

Modern-Day Use

Today, lutestring ribbons are still used in the production of high-end fashion garments and accessories. While they may not be as common as they once were, lutestring ribbons are still valued for their luxurious appearance and versatility. Designers continue to incorporate lutestring ribbons into their collections, showcasing the timeless beauty of this classic material.
